Related Words
clubhouse
Definition
- : a house occupied by a club or used for club activities
- : locker rooms used by an athletic team
clubhouse
Definition
- : a house occupied by a club or used for club activities
- : locker rooms used by an athletic team
clubhouse
Definition
- : a house occupied by a club or used for club activities
- : locker rooms used by an athletic team